Challenge to contracting out of homelessness function to ALMO fails (High Court)

In Tachie and others v Welwyn Hatfield Borough Council [2013] EWHC 3972 (QB), the High Court rejected a challenge to a decision by the council to contract out its homelessness functions under Part VII of the Housing Act 1996 to an arms length management organisation (ALMO).
